Transaction 95f53cd16ed54f94617e5f532b26276c82807a043361e3073f8cde76f09e364e
1 Input
2 Outputs
- 95f53cd16ed54f94617e5f532b26276c82807a043361e3073f8cde76f09e364e:0
- 95f53cd16ed54f94617e5f532b26276c82807a043361e3073f8cde76f09e364e:1
value 514710831
address 1DhpxZiqQc9SNcD4ny4LcqS9wyWMLDkL6K
value 9090880
address 1LXkRJpfGLZrqu7VVrVy5CVZcE2ih5j4fh